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
944469 3098 40253953927 594
745878606 2026894
745878606 2026894
21 598123 611813121
All about undefined
Interested in learning more?
745878606 2026894
21 598123 611813121
See more
29756 3544119895 08
920 4212 6270580899
See more
0947845597 6342741 13012540792
62551875 7345 4720107 780401610
See more